Advantage to/ Advantage of I wonder whether I should use ''advantage of'' or ''advantage to'' in the sentence below? Could you please help me? Both of them are correct?or one of them? There are numerous advantages to studying abroad.

Sarah your sentence is correct. If you wanted to use "advantages of" you would say - The advantages of studying abroad are numerous"
